:root{--gb-container-width:1300px;}.gb-container .wp-block-image img{vertical-align:middle;}.gb-grid-wrapper .wp-block-image{margin-bottom:0;}.gb-highlight{background:none;}.gb-shape{line-height:0;}.gb-container-link{position:absolute;top:0;right:0;bottom:0;left:0;z-index:99;}.gb-element-e072daff{justify-content:center;justify-self:center;margin-left:auto;margin-right:auto;padding:.5rem 5px 0rem 5px}.gb-element-1deda4db{align-items:center;border-bottom-style:solid;border-bottom-width:0px;border-left-style:solid;border-left-width:0px;border-right-style:solid;border-right-width:0px;border-top-style:solid;border-top-width:0px;column-gap:2rem;display:grid;grid-template-columns:3fr 1fr;margin-left:auto;margin-right:auto;row-gap:2rem;width:90%;padding:2rem}@media (max-width:1024px){.gb-element-1deda4db{grid-template-columns:repeat(2,minmax(0,1fr));margin-left:auto;margin-right:auto}}@media (max-width:767px){.gb-element-1deda4db{grid-template-columns:1fr;padding-left:1rem;padding-right:1rem;width:100%}}@media (max-width:767px){.gb-element-d646d804{order:2}}.gb-element-5fd3c0fc{justify-self:end;text-align:left}@media (max-width:767px){.gb-element-5fd3c0fc{order:1}}.gb-element-c2f6c3f0{justify-content:center;justify-items:center;padding-top:0%}.gb-element-59317ab5{background-color:var(--base);display:flex;justify-self:center;margin-left:2em;margin-right:2em;margin-top:20px;text-align:left;width:700px;padding:1.5rem 1em 1rem 1em}@media (max-width:767px){.gb-element-59317ab5{margin-left:auto;margin-right:auto;width:100%}}.gb-element-b11a5004{align-items:center;column-gap:2rem;display:grid;grid-template-columns:auto 1fr;margin-left:auto;margin-right:auto;row-gap:2rem}@media (max-width:1024px){.gb-element-b11a5004{grid-template-columns:repeat(2,minmax(0,1fr));margin-left:auto;margin-right:auto}}@media (max-width:767px){.gb-element-b11a5004{grid-template-columns:1fr}}.gb-element-5ff08e08{text-align:left}@media (max-width:767px){.gb-element-5ff08e08{order:1}}@media (max-width:767px){.gb-element-f95e0fa1{order:2}}.gb-element-f0311476{margin-bottom:2em;text-align:center}.gb-element-98f43bc2{margin-left:10%;margin-right:10%;padding:1rem 10% 2rem 10%}.gb-element-4f643cba{column-gap:5rem;margin-bottom:2rem;margin-top:1rem;row-gap:3rem;text-align:left}@media (max-width:1024px){.gb-element-4f643cba{align-items:flex-start;flex-direction:column;margin-bottom:4rem}}.gb-element-863d8326{flex-basis:66%;margin-bottom:-2em;text-align:center}@media (max-width:1024px){.gb-element-863d8326{flex-basis:100%}}.gb-element-cdbda6f4{column-gap:2rem;display:grid;grid-template-columns:repeat(3,minmax(0,1fr));margin-left:auto;margin-right:auto;position:relative;row-gap:2rem}@media (max-width:1024px){.gb-element-cdbda6f4{grid-template-columns:1fr}}.gb-element-8b4bec53{background-color:rgba(48,104,120,0.51);height:280px;text-align:center}.gb-element-d664f9d7{background-color:rgba(48,104,120,0.51);height:280px;text-align:center}@media (max-width:767px){.gb-element-d664f9d7{height:290px}}.gb-element-777e519a{background-color:rgba(48,104,120,0.51);height:280px;text-align:center}.gb-element-6b84770f{margin-left:auto;margin-right:auto;padding-top:1em;text-align:left;width:900px}@media (max-width:767px){.gb-element-6b84770f{width:100%}}.gb-element-9c00a1ed{column-gap:0em;display:grid;grid-template-columns:repeat(4,minmax(0,1fr));row-gap:0em;text-align:center;width:1000px}@media (max-width:767px){.gb-element-9c00a1ed{grid-template-columns:1fr}}.gb-element-b70f77ab{text-align:left}.gb-element-80ab6eb7{text-align:left}.gb-element-ac3f96f1{padding-left:10px;text-align:left}@media (max-width:767px){.gb-element-ac3f96f1{max-width:200px;padding-left:0px;text-align:left}}.gb-element-0bf60d6e{background-color:rgba(48,104,120,0.51);display:flex;justify-content:center;max-width:var(--gb-container-width);width:80%}@media (max-width:767px){.gb-element-0bf60d6e{align-items:center;display:flex;justify-content:flex-start;text-align:left;width:30%}}.gb-element-34f0c603{margin-top:1.5em}.gb-element-3f99d6ef{display:flex;justify-content:center;width:80%}@media (max-width:767px){.gb-element-3f99d6ef{justify-self:center}}.gb-element-cbdc904c{column-gap:1em;display:grid;grid-template-columns:1fr 3fr;row-gap:1em;text-align:center}@media (max-width:767px){.gb-element-cbdc904c{column-gap:0em;display:grid;grid-template-columns:1fr;row-gap:1em;text-align:center}}.gb-element-e5594df7{justify-content:flex-end}@media (max-width:767px){.gb-element-e5594df7{justify-content:center}}.gb-element-9056c1f9{margin-top:4em;position:relative}.gb-element-2c962905{background-color:var(--base);margin-top:40px}.gb-element-eec12932{column-gap:40px;display:flex;justify-content:space-between;margin-left:auto;margin-right:auto;max-width:var(--gb-container-width);padding:40px 20px 5px 20px}@media (max-width:1024px){.gb-element-eec12932{column-gap:0px;flex-wrap:wrap;row-gap:40px}}@media (max-width:767px){.gb-element-eec12932{align-items:center;flex-direction:column;justify-content:flex-start}}.gb-element-0fa64c59{justify-items:center;text-align:left;padding:0px}@media (max-width:1024px){.gb-element-0fa64c59{text-align:center;width:100%}}@media (max-width:767px){.gb-element-0fa64c59{text-align:center;width:100%}}.gb-element-f0c6a1d3{display:flex;flex-direction:column}@media (max-width:1024px){.gb-element-f0c6a1d3{width:33.33%}}@media (max-width:767px){.gb-element-f0c6a1d3{align-items:center;text-align:center;width:100%;border:0px solid rgba(255,255,255,0.5)}}.gb-element-e7a4cf17{display:grid}@media (max-width:767px){.gb-element-e7a4cf17{text-align:center;width:100%;border:0px solid rgba(255,255,255,0.5)}}.gb-element-582f9aad{background-color:var(--base);justify-items:center;margin-left:auto;margin-right:auto;max-width:var(--gb-container-width);padding-bottom:10px;padding-right:1px;padding-top:10px}.gb-element-28e684ba a{color:var(--accent-2)}.gb-element-28e684ba a:hover{color:var(--base-3)}.gb-element-1495fcaf{background-blend-mode:normal,,normal;background-color:var(--base-3);color:var(--base-3);height:300px;overflow-x:hidden;overflow-y:hidden;position:relative;background:linear-gradient(91deg,var(--teal) 0%,rgba(240,240,240,0.64) 83%),url(https://abridge2home.ca/wp-content/uploads/2021/04/Contact-page-header.3png.png) 82% 54% /cover no-repeat,linear-gradient(180deg,var(--teal) 82%,rgba(10,10,10,0.5) 28%)}@media (max-width:767px){.gb-element-1495fcaf{height:350px}}.gb-element-ee5d179d{margin-left:auto;margin-right:auto;max-width:var(--gb-container-width);position:relative;padding:200px 20px 120px 20px}@media (max-width:767px){.gb-element-ee5d179d{padding-bottom:100px;padding-top:200px}}.gb-text-7a29643e{font-weight:700;margin-bottom:0.5rem}.gb-text-8673cb35{margin-bottom:0px}.gb-text-6727367d{margin-bottom:0px}.gb-text-aa4980b8{font-size:1.2rem;font-weight:400;margin-bottom:0.5rem;text-align:right}.gb-text-9127df36{font-size:1rem;font-weight:400;margin-bottom:0.5rem;text-align:right}.gb-text-7786d34a{align-items:center;background-color:var(--global-color-10);box-shadow:5px 5px 5px 3px rgba(0,0,0,0.28);color:#ffffff;display:inline-flex;font-weight:bold;text-decoration:none;padding:1rem 2rem}.gb-text-7786d34a:is(:hover,:focus){background-color:var(--teal);color:#ffffff}.gb-text-14fed4ff{padding-bottom:1em}.gb-text-ef7acac0{font-size:1.25rem;font-weight:600}.gb-text-962accfd{font-size:.9rem;font-weight:400;padding-bottom:1rem}.gb-text-941debd4{font-size:18px}@media (max-width:767px){.gb-text-941debd4{font-size:1.125rem}}.gb-text-3923f010{font-size:18px;margin-bottom:1.5rem}@media (max-width:767px){.gb-text-3923f010{font-size:1.125rem;margin-bottom:1.5rem}}.gb-text-f2ff8137{font-size:1.25rem;font-weight:600}.gb-text-91b93b28{font-size:.9rem;font-weight:400;padding-bottom:1rem}@media (max-width:767px){.gb-text-91b93b28{padding-bottom:0rem}}.gb-text-f92c5cc2{font-size:17px}@media (max-width:767px){.gb-text-f92c5cc2{font-size:1.125rem}}.gb-text-f6748d1f{font-size:17px}@media (max-width:767px){.gb-text-f6748d1f{font-size:1.125rem;margin-bottom:1.5rem}}.gb-text-05526fc9{font-size:1.25rem;font-weight:600}.gb-text-b82461ef{font-size:.9rem;font-weight:400;padding-bottom:1rem}.gb-text-7e1771a6{text-align:center}@media (max-width:767px){.gb-text-7e1771a6{margin-left:auto;margin-right:auto}}@media (max-width:767px){.gb-text-02c6a015{padding-top:1em;text-align:left}}.gb-text-48381c1e{align-self:center;color:var(--teal);column-gap:0.5em;display:flex;font-size:30px;justify-content:center;justify-items:center;justify-self:center}.gb-text-48381c1e .gb-shape svg{width:1em;height:1em;fill:currentColor;color:var(--teal)}.gb-text-3a19bef9{align-self:center;column-gap:0.5em;display:flex;justify-content:center;justify-items:center;justify-self:center;text-align:center}.gb-text-3a19bef9 .gb-shape svg{width:1em;height:1em;fill:currentColor;color:var(--teal)}.gb-text-254d9700{color:var(--accent);font-size:17px;font-weight:bold;margin-bottom:6px}.gb-text-254d9700 a{color:var(--accent)}.gb-text-254d9700 a:hover{color:var(--accent-2)}@media (max-width:1024px){.gb-text-254d9700{text-align:left}}@media (max-width:767px){.gb-text-254d9700{text-align:center}}.gb-text-fa2beecc{align-items:center;background-color:var(--global-color-10);color:var(--base-3);column-gap:0.5em;display:inline-flex;font-weight:bold;justify-content:center;margin-bottom:auto;text-align:center;text-decoration:none;padding:12px 20px}.gb-text-fa2beecc:is(:hover,:focus){background-color:var(--accent);color:var(--accent-2)}.gb-text-fa2beecc .gb-shape svg{width:1em;height:1em;fill:currentColor}@media (max-width:1024px){.gb-text-fa2beecc{width:33.3%}}@media (max-width:767px){.gb-text-fa2beecc{width:fit-content}}.gb-text-7ba8b714{color:var(--accent);font-size:14px;margin-bottom:0px}.gb-text-7ba8b714 a{color:var(--accent)}.gb-text-7ba8b714 a:hover{color:var(--accent-2)}@media (max-width:767px){.gb-text-7ba8b714{align-self:center;display:flex;justify-content:center;justify-items:center;justify-self:center}}.gb-text-5087671d{align-items:center;background-color:var(--base-2);color:var(--global-color-10);column-gap:0.5em;display:inline-flex;font-size:16px;font-weight:bold;justify-content:center;margin-left:20px;text-align:center;text-decoration:none;border:3px solid var(--global-color-10);padding:6px 5px}.gb-text-5087671d:is(:hover,:focus){background-color:var(--accent);color:var(--accent-2)}.gb-text-5087671d .gb-shape svg{width:1em;height:1em;fill:currentColor;color:var(--global-color-10)}.gb-text-5087671d a{color:var(--accent-2)}.gb-text-5087671d a:hover{color:var(--base-3)}.gb-text-743ed648{border-left-color:var(--accent-2);border-right-color:var(--accent-2);border-top-color:var(--accent-2);color:var(--base-3);margin-bottom:0px;border-bottom:2px solid var(--accent-2)}.gb-media-d08cf2c1{display:block;height:auto;max-width:300px;object-fit:cover;width:80%}@media (max-width:767px){.gb-media-d08cf2c1{max-width:100%;width:100%}}.gb-media-68e30767{display:block;height:auto;max-width:300px;object-fit:cover;width:100px;border-radius:100%}@media (max-width:767px){.gb-media-68e30767{justify-self:center;margin-left:auto;margin-right:auto;max-width:100%;width:50%}}.gb-media-8fdd2620{height:auto;margin-bottom:1.5rem;max-width:100%;object-fit:cover;padding-top:10px;width:120px;border-radius:50%}.gb-media-18cf28ee{height:auto;margin-bottom:1.5rem;max-width:100%;object-fit:cover;padding-top:10px;width:120px;border-radius:50%}.gb-media-0a9686ac{height:auto;margin-bottom:1.5rem;max-width:100%;object-fit:cover;padding-top:10px;width:120px;border-radius:50%}@media (max-width:767px){.gb-media-0a9686ac{width:100px}}.gb-media-3c7d5cf6{display:flex;height:auto;max-width:100%;object-fit:contain;text-align:left;width:120px;border-radius:50%}.gb-media-700e988c{height:150px;max-width:100%;object-fit:cover;width:auto;border-radius:20px}.gb-media-0135156f{filter:drop-shadow(10px 10px 5px #cccccc);height:auto;margin-left:-1em;margin-right:-1em;max-width:100%;object-fit:cover;opacity:0.9;width:auto}@media (max-width:767px){.gb-media-0135156f{display:flex;justify-content:center;justify-self:center}}